Denver Charles Trask, infant son of Nicholas Trask and Jessica Raylynn Smith, was called to his eternal home and passed gently into the arms of Jesus Saturday, October 9, 2021, at 18 days old. Born September 22, 2021, in Abilene, Texas, Denver made such a lasting impression on his loving family in his short time here on earth. Denver was a determined fighter from the moment he arrived and fought as hard as he possibly could to give his parents time to love on him. While his time here was brief, Denver leaves a lasting memory his family will cherish always.

He is survived by his loving parents, Nick and Jessica; paternal grandparents, Hal and Trudy Trask; maternal grandparents, Mark and Leslie Walker, and Jamie Smith; great-grandparents, Gary and Thelma Hackler, Sam and Mary Clark, Jenny Smith, Joan Lowe, and Russell Walker; aunts and uncles, Jaylin Smith, Hal Trask, Erica Walker, and Zane Walker; and other extended family. The family takes comfort in knowing Denver has joined many of his loving grandparents in Heaven: Charles and Eyvonne Hackler, Maxine Briggs, John and Ima Jean Smith, and John Carl Smith.

Graveside funeral services were held at 3:00 p.m. Saturday, October 16, 2021, at Eastland City Cemetery in the pavilion with Rev. Jim Wright officiating. The family requests memorial contributions be made in memory of Denver to the Doing it for Denver Scholarship Fund (Nick Trask & Jessica Smith) established at First Financial Bank, Eastland.

Denver's family would like to thank the doctors and staff of Cook Children's Medical Center for the loving care provided to Denver and their entire family. Also, to the many friends who have shown them love and support in so many ways throughout this difficult journey. Words are inadequate to express their gratitude to each of you.
